Understanding Energy Storage Systems

Energy storage systems are designed to capture energy for later use, providing flexibility and reliability in energy consumption. They come in various forms, including batteries, pumped hydro storage, compressed air, and thermal energy storage. Among these, battery energy storage systems (BESS) have become increasingly popular due to their compact size, scalability, and decreasing costs.

Types of Energy Storage Systems

Before making a purchase, it’s essential to understand the different types of energy storage systems available on the market:

Battery Energy Storage Systems (BESS)

BESS are the most common type of energy storage, encompassing lithium-ion batteries, lead-acid batteries, and flow batteries. Lithium-ion batteries, in particular, are favored for their high energy density, long lifespans, and rapid charging capabilities.

Pumped Hydro Storage

This traditional energy storage method uses excess energy to pump water uphill to a reservoir. When energy is needed, the water flows back down, turning turbines to generate electricity. While effective and suitable for large-scale operations, pumped hydro is limited by geographical requirements.

Compressed Air Energy Storage (CAES)

CAES systems store energy by compressing air in underground caverns or large containers. When energy is needed, the compressed air is heated and expanded to drive turbines. CAES is less common but is a feasible solution in specific locations where geological conditions permit.

Thermal Energy Storage

This method involves storing energy in the form of heat, which can be used to generate electricity or provide heating and cooling. Thermal storage is particularly valuable for solar energy systems.

Factors to Consider When Buying an Energy Storage System

Purchasing an energy storage system is a significant investment, and several factors should guide your decision:

1. Energy Needs Assessment

Understanding your energy consumption is vital. Analyze your typical energy usage patterns and determine how much surplus energy you can store. This assessment will help you gauge the capacity required from your energy storage system.

2. Types of Storage Technology

Assess the different technologies available and their suitability for your needs. Consider factors such as lifespan, efficiency, cost, and maintenance associated with each type.

3. Budget and Incentives

Establish a budget based on your financial capabilities. Explore available government incentives and rebates for energy storage systems, as they can significantly reduce the overall costs.

4. Installation and Space Requirements

Evaluate the space you have available for installation. Some systems require more room than others, and ensuring adequate space can facilitate smoother operation.

5. Integration with Renewable Energy Sources

If you are using or planning to integrate solar, wind, or other renewable sources, make sure your energy storage system can easily pair with them. Compatibility with these systems enhances efficiency and maximizes your renewable energy investment.

Common Misconceptions About Energy Storage

As with any emerging technology, several misconceptions about energy storage need addressing:

1. Energy Storage Is Only for Large Installations

While large enterprises often utilize energy storage, the technology is increasingly accessible for residential users, offering a scalable solution for various energy needs.

2. Energy Storage Solutions Are Too Expensive

While initial costs may be substantial, the long-term savings and potential income from grid services can offer a favorable return on investment.

3. Energy Storage Is Just a Battery

While batteries are the most known energy storage systems, other technologies also offer valuable alternatives for different applications and needs.
